Adaptable silicon–carbon nanocables sandwiched between reduced graphene … WebApr 12, 2024 · At present, commercial graphite is the main anode material of lithium-ion battery, and its theoretical capacity is only 372 mAh g −1, which limits its application and development potential [1, 2]. Therefore, the demand for developing anode materials for high-capacity lithium-ion batteries is increasing.

WebAug 13, 2014 · An advanced lithium-ion battery based on a graphene anode and a lithium iron phosphate cathode An advanced lithium-ion battery based on a graphene … WebThe vast majority of lithium-ion batteries use graphite powder as an anode material. Graphite materials are either synthetically-produced (artificial graphite) or mined from the ground (natural graphite), then heavily processed before being baked onto a copper foil to serve as anodes.
